Understanding the Throttle Position Sensor

Before we get our hands dirty, let's quickly understand what a throttle position sensor (TPS) is and what it does. The TPS is a potentiometer that measures the position of the throttle plate in your engine's intake manifold. It then sends this information to your vehicle's engine control unit (ECU) to adjust the fuel-to-air mixture and ignition timing accordingly. Pretty neat, huh?

Symptoms of a Faulty Throttle Position Sensor

Before you grab your tools and start tinkering, you should know the signs of a faulty TPS. Some common symptoms include:

- Poor engine performance: Your engine might hesitate, stumble, or even stall. - Rough idle: Your engine might idle irregularly or too fast. - Check engine light: A malfunctioning TPS can trigger this warning light. - Difficulty accelerating: You might feel a lack of power when you press the accelerator.

Locating the Throttle Position Sensor

The TPS is usually located on the side of the engine, near the throttle body. It's connected to the throttle linkage and has an electrical connector. Once you've found it, you're ready to proceed.

Testing the Throttle Position Sensor's Wiring

After checking the TPS itself, it's a good idea to test the wiring. Disconnect the electrical connector from the TPS and use your multimeter to check for continuity between the wires and the terminals. Also, check for any breaks, frays, or corrosion in the wiring.

Replacing the Throttle Position Sensor

If your tests indicate that the TPS is faulty, it's time to replace it. Here's a quick guide:

  1. 1. Disconnect the negative battery cable to prevent short circuits.
  2. 2. Remove the TPS from the throttle body using a ratchet and sockets.
  3. 3. Transfer the old TPS's mounting hardware to the new one.
  4. 4. Install the new TPS and reconnect the electrical connector.
  5. 5. Reconnect the battery cable and start your engine.

Clearing the Check Engine Light

After replacing the TPS, you'll need to clear the check engine light. You can do this using your scan tool or by disconnecting the battery for a few minutes.
